1. Embrace Clear Communication
Let’s kick things off with the foundation of all successful teamwork: communication. In a remote setup, clear communication isn’t just important; it’s essential. I learned this the hard way during my first remote project. We had an amazing team, but without consistent check-ins, our messages became muddled, leading to missed deadlines and confusion.
To avoid that pitfall, establish open lines of communication. Regular check-ins—whether daily, bi-weekly, or whatever rhythm suits your team—can work wonders. Keep your messages concise; a Slack note shouldn’t read like a novel. Remember, clarity is key. Set aside time for brainstorming sessions where everyone can voice their ideas openly. This not only enhances collaboration but makes everyone feel included.
2. Set Expectations and Goals from the Start
It’s all about alignment. Imagine setting off on a journey without knowing your destination. That’s what it feels like when your team lacks clear goals. Aligning team objectives and individual responsibilities upfront can be a game-changer. Consider using the SMART framework—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ound—tailored for a remote context. When everyone knows what’s expected, team morale and productivity can soar!
For instance, during one of my projects, we laid out weekly goals that everyone contributed to. This not only clarified our direction but also fostered a sense of ownership among team members. The result? We exceeded our project milestones, and trust me, the virtual high-fives were just as fulfilling.
3. Leverage Effective Online Collaboration Tools
Speaking of ownership, let’s dive into tools. In this digital age, we’re spoiled for choice! Tools like Trello, Asana, and Slack have become staples for many remote teams. But here’s the catch: picking the right tools for your specific needs is crucial. My team swears by Asana for project management because of its clear visual layout. It keeps us organized and on track.
These tools enhance team communication and streamline workflows. With Asana, you can break down projects into tasks, assign them to team members, and set deadlines. It’s like having a project manager in your pocket—minus the guilt of skipping coffee breaks!
4. Build a Culture of Trust and Accountability
Now, let’s talk about trust. Creating a culture of trust within a remote team is vital. Without it, accountability can crumble. One strategy that’s worked wonders for me is implementing a transparent reporting system. Regular updates and peer feedback sessions can really promote accountability.
I remember a time when a team member showed vulnerability by admitting they were struggling with a task. Instead of judgment, we rallied around them, brainstorming solutions together. That moment not only strengthened our bond but also led to an unexpected breakthrough in our project’s direction. Trust can be a powerful motivator!
5. Promote Social Interaction and Team Bonding
Is it just me, or do the only “water cooler” chats we have these days happen during scheduled Zoom calls? Virtual social activities are crucial for enhancing team camaraderie. Team bonding doesn’t have to stop just because we’re miles apart.
- Host regular virtual coffee breaks, where work talk is off-limits. Just bring your favorite drink and chat!
- Have a weekly game night with trivia or online board games. It’s a fun way to unwind and connect.
- Start a book club—discussing chapters can spark insightful conversations and strengthen relationships.
When I initiated a monthly “show-and-tell” session, where team members shared personal projects or hobbies, our relationships flourished. It made us more than just colleagues; we became friends.
6. Encourage Flexibility and Autonomy
Let’s face it: remote work offers a unique flexibility that can be a double-edged sword. Encouraging team members to work in a way that suits their schedules can lead to increased productivity. I once led a team spread across three different time zones. Instead of imposing a strict 9-to-5 schedule, we created a flexible framework allowing team members to coordinate their hours.
This approach led to a noticeable boost in morale and creativity. One team member, a night owl, discovered they could produce their best work after hours. It’s all about finding the right balance between autonomy and collaboration. Flexibility can be a secret weapon in remote work!
7. Regularly Evaluate and Adapt Your Strategies
Here’s the thing: the best teams never stop improving. The key to ensuring effective collaboration is continuous evaluation of your strategies. Regularly gathering feedback from your team can illuminate areas for improvement that you might not even be aware of. Consider using anonymous surveys or feedback sessions to encourage honesty.
In my practice, we adopted a bi-weekly retrospective format. Each team member shared what was working and what wasn’t. As a result, we could quickly pivot and adapt our strategies to better suit our dynamics. Adaptability can keep your team thriving!
